Oil Change

Look at your car's owner's manual to determine how often you need to have an oil change done on your car, such as every 3,000 miles. How much this is depends on the type of car you have and the type of oil it uses.

Oil changes are important because oil flows through your engine each time you run your car. It keeps the parts inside the engine lubricated and running smoothly. Once the oil becomes dirty it cannot provide the lubrication it needs, and over time the engine parts will rub up against each other causing friction. It doesn't take long after this to have engine problems.

Check your oil regularly and add oil if it becomes low. The mechanic can tell you how to do this if you do not know how, and tell you the proper oil to purchase.

Oil changes are not expensive and cost much less than repairing or replacing an engine, which could be up into the thousands of dollars.

Wheel Alignment

When the mechanic does a wheel alignment, they adjust your car's suspension. The suspension connects your car to the wheels. During the wheel alignment process, the angles of the tires are checked and if needed, are adjusted so they are correct.

It is important this is done correctly so take your car to a qualified mechanic. If the angles of the tires are not adjusted correctly, they will not contact the road properly, which would make it difficult to drive your car, especially when you are turning or going around a curve, and could lead to an accident.

If you hit a large pothole or run up over a curb, you should consider having the wheel alignment checked to ensure this did not cause the wheel angles to change. This will not take a mechanic very long to do.

How often you need a wheel alignment also depends on how often you drive your car. For example, if you drive hundreds of miles each day you need to have it done more often. Your mechanic can help you determine this.
